A Boston qualifier, the Bass Pro Fitness Series Conservation Marathon is an excellent race for both first-time competitors and seasoned athletes looking for an event with a great course and first class amenities. Local, regional, national and international runners and walkers will participate in the Bass Pro Conservation Marathon.
Routes wind participants through many beautiful neighborhoods, several flat paved trails, part of historic Route 66, around Missouri State University and through downtown Springfield. The course is mostly flat with a few rolling hills. The event starts in front of the Granddaddy of all sporting goods stores, Bass Pro Shops, and ends in front of our new Wonders of Wildlife Museum and Aquarium, connected to the John A. and Genny Morris Conservation Center.

The Maynard Cohick Half-Marathon is a gold-standard race, perfect race for seasoned and beginner half-marathoners. Participants in the half-marathon start at the same time as marathon and marathon-relay. Half-marathoners and marathoners will run together for the first 10.3 miles; half marathon runners will break and run the last 5K to the finish while marathoners will continue to take in some of the beauty of Springfield.
Overall, the course is excellent in every way and it displays the beautiful Autumn foliage of the Ozarks. Runners can expect some rolling hills from miles two through five but the course is mostly flat and excellent for those who are seeking a personal record.
The route takes runners through the back of Mother’s Brewing Company while on Grant Avenue, just before mile five. Runners have been known to spend some time here, enjoying the specialty beverages being poured by volunteers from Mother’s!
The finish area is in front of both the new Wonders of Wildlife Museum and Aquarium and the John A. and Genny Morris Conservation Center.
The CMC Recycling 5K (3.1 miles) is great for both runners and walkers who want to have fun while achieving their fitness goals. This is the perfect race to do with family members and friends!
The 5K shares the last 3.1 miles of the Bass Pro Conservation Marathon and the Cohick Half Marathon routes. Participants in the News-Leader 5K will complete their race before most of the half marathoners enter this part of the course. The route takes participants through the neighborhoods behind the Bass Pro Shops store. There will be one aid station along the way with water and Powerade for participants. A great finish line waits for all 5K finishers, along with a medal to celebrate your accomplishment!
The Conservation Marathon Relay appeals to families, friends, co-workers and organizations looking to build relationships and teamwork. We offer two different categories to race under each including men’s, women’s and coed teams. The two different categories are: Corporate and Friends & Family. We do offer a category called the Battle of the Badges for our Law enforcement, medical personnel, fire fighters, first responders, etc.
Marathon relay teams are made up of five members, each running or walking one leg of the marathon. The first and third leg participants will each run a 10K (6.2 miles), while the second and forth legs will each run a 5K (3.1 miles); the last leg will complete a 12K (7.5 miles) in order to complete a full 26.2 marathon (10K, 5K, 10K, 5K, 12K).
